    In the Frontiers in Immunology | www.frontiersin.org July 2022 | Volume 13 | Article 888661 Pyroptotic Patterns in COVID-19 development of severe COVID-19 disease, uncontrolled systemic hyperinflammation caused by a dysregulated immune_response leads to the release of pro-inflammatory cytokines and chemokines, a condition that is known as cytokine storm. On the one hand, SARS-CoV-2 nucleocapsid can prevent Gasdermin D cleavage, thus reducing host pyroptosis and suppressing the immune_response, in addition to inhibiting coronavirus infection by promoting non-classical secretion of b-interferon.
